Quick anatomy crash‑course
Skeletal muscle fibers are long, thin cells packed with proteins called actin and myosin. When a nerve fires, these proteins slide past each other, shortening the fiber and pulling on the bone. The result? A movement. Muscles also store energy as glycogen and release it during activity.
Everyday habits that support muscle health
1. Move regularly. Even short walks or body‑weight squats keep fibers active, preventing atrophy. Aim for 30 minutes of moderate activity most days – the exact exercise doesn’t matter as much as consistency.
2. Prioritize protein. Your muscles need amino acids to repair micro‑tears caused by training. A serving of chicken, beans, or Greek yogurt (about 20 g protein) after a workout is a simple win.
3. Stay hydrated. Dehydration reduces muscle contractility and can cause cramping. Drinking water throughout the day – roughly 30 ml per kilogram of body weight – keeps cells happy.
4. Get enough sleep. Most muscle repair happens during deep REM cycles. Seven to nine hours is a sweet spot for most adults.
5. Watch your meds. Some prescriptions can affect muscle tone or cause soreness. For example, statins (like rosuvastatin) may lead to mild muscle pain in a small group of users. If you notice unusual weakness, talk to your doctor about alternatives or dosage tweaks.

Exercise ideas for all levels:
- Beginner: Wall push‑ups, seated leg extensions, and gentle yoga flows.
- Intermediate: Dumbbell lunges, plank variations, and resistance‑band rows.
- Advanced: Deadlifts, pull‑ups, and sprint intervals.
No matter your skill, focus on proper form. Bad technique stresses tendons more than muscle fibers and can lead to injury.
Finally, remember that recovery is as important as the workout itself. Light stretching, foam rolling, or a warm bath improves blood flow and speeds up repair.
